※参考情報 遺伝子断片とは、特定の遺伝子の一部分を指します。この概念は、分子生物学や遺伝学において重要な役割を果たしており、さまざまな研究や応用に用いられています。遺伝子断片は、遺伝情報の解析や操作、改変において基本的な単位として機能します。 遺伝子断片の定義としては、主にDNAやRNAの特定の部分を指し、これが遺伝子の機能に関連した部分であることが特定されます。これらは通常、特定の配列を持ち、その配列が遺伝子の発現や機能に関与しています。遺伝子断片は、クローン化や遺伝子解析、遺伝子治療、さらには遺伝子組換え作物の開発など、さまざまな応用に欠かせない要素です。 遺伝子断片の特徴としては、まずその多様性が挙げられます。異なる生物種や個体によって、遺伝子断片の配列や機能は異なります。これは、遺伝子の進化や適応、環境への反応から生じるものです。また、遺伝子断片は短い配列から構成されることが多いため、高速に解析や操作が行える点も大きな特徴です。 遺伝子断片にはいくつかの種類があります。代表的なものとしては、プロモーター領域、エクソン、イントロン、調節領域などがあります。プロモーター領域は、遺伝子の転写を開始するために必要な配列であり、転写因子によって認識されます。エクソンは、実際にタンパク質をコードする部分で、イントロンはその間に存在する非コーディング部分です。調節領域は、遺伝子の発現を制御する機能を持つ領域であり、遺伝子の発現パターンに影響を与えます。 遺伝子断片の用途については、さまざまな分野で利用されています。例えば、基礎研究においては、遺伝子の機能解析や発現パターンの調査が行われ、多くの場合、遺伝子断片を用いた実験が重要な役割を果たします。また、医療分野では、遺伝子治療のために特定の遺伝子断片を利用することが研究されています。これにより、遺伝子の異常によって引き起こされる疾患の治療が期待されています。 さらに、遺伝子断片は農業分野でも広く応用されています。遺伝子組換え作物の開発では、特定の遺伝子断片を取り入れたり、改変したりすることで、作物の耐病性や収量の向上を図ります。このような技術は、食糧問題の解決や持続可能な農業の実現に寄与することが期待されています。 また、関連技術としては、遺伝子工学や合成生物学が挙げられます。遺伝子工学では、特定の遺伝子断片を操作することで、新たな遺伝子を作成したり、既存の遺伝子を改変したりする技術が用いられます。これには、CRISPR-Cas9などのゲノム編集技術が含まれます。これらの技術は、効率良く遺伝子断片を作成・操作する手段として広く利用されています。 合成生物学は、さらに一歩進んだ分野であり、特定の遺伝子断片を組み合わせて新たな生物系統を設計し、機能を持たせることを目指しています。これにより、バイオマテリアルやバイオ燃料の生産、さらには新しい治療法の開発など、幅広い応用が期待されています。 遺伝子断片の解析技術も重要な要素です。次世代シーケンシング(NGS)やPCR(ポリメラーゼ連鎖反応)などの進展により、遺伝子断片の取得や解析が格段に容易になりました。これにより、迅速かつ高精度な遺伝子解析が可能となり、研究の裾野が広がっています。 さらに、バイオインフォマティクスの発展も遺伝子断片の研究に大きな影響を与えています。膨大な遺伝子データを解析し、相互作用や機能の予測を行うことができるため、効率的な研究が進められています。遺伝子断片の解析結果は、医療や農業などの応用分野における新たな発見や技術開発に寄与しています。 このように、遺伝子断片は生命の基本的な単位として、さまざまな分野で重要な役割を果たしています。その多様性や特異性を活かし、基礎研究から応用技術に至るまで幅広い分野で利用される遺伝子断片の研究は、今後ますます進展し、生命科学の理解を深めるだけでなく、人類の課題解決にも寄与することでしょう。遺伝子断片に関連する技術や知見が進化するにつれ、新たな発見や革新が期待されます。そうした研究が進展することで、未来の医療や農業、環境問題への取り組みがさらに深まることになるでしょう。 |
